:: A resident called 911 on the afternoon of Aug. 6 when she saw two people acting suspiciously at a Bank of America ATM on 1440 N. Moorpark Rd., the Ventura County Sheriffs Office said in a news release.
Deputies responded and stopped a car just as it was leaving the area, finding two grocery bags full of cash and a large amount of Visa debit cards in different peoples names, according to the Sheriffs Office. ::
